Katharine Sarikakis PhD is Senior Lecturer in Communications Policy and Director of the Centre for International Communications Research (CICR) at the Institute of Communications Studies, University of Leeds.
Her research interests are in the field of international communications and the role of institutions in supra-and international communications policy processes. She is the author of Powers in Media Policy (Peter Lang 2004) the co-author (with P. Chakravartty) of Media Policy and Globalization (Edinburgh University Press 2006), the co-editor (with D. Thussu) of Ideologies of the Internet (Hampton Press 2006) and the managing editor of the International Journal of Media and Cultural Politics. She is an Honorary Research Scholar at Hainan University, China.
She has served as Vice-President elect of the International Association of Mass Communications Researchers (2000-2004) and a Secretary General for the European Consortium for Communication Research, now ECREA (2000-2002). She is currently the section head of the ECREA Communication Law and Policy.
